Exports In 2018, Iran exported $1.62M in Kaolin and other kaolinic clays, making it the 38th largest exporter of Kaolin and other kaolinic clays in the world. At the same year, Kaolin and other kaolinic clays was the 446th most exported product in Iran. The main destination of Kaolin and other kaolinic clays exports from Iran are: United Arab Emirates ($933k), Turkey ($549k), India ($90.6k), Uzbekistan ($16k), and Azerbaijan ($14.3k).

The fastest growing export markets for Kaolin and other kaolinic clays of Iran between 2021 and 2022 were Turkey ($545k), Uzbekistan ($16k), and Azerbaijan ($14.3k).

Imports In 2022, Iran imported $5.52M in Kaolin and other kaolinic clays, becoming the 53rd largest importer of Kaolin and other kaolinic clays in the world. At the same year, Kaolin and other kaolinic clays was the 723rd most imported product in Iran. Iran imports Kaolin and other kaolinic clays primarily from: Czechia ($3.12M), China ($1.58M), Portugal ($310k), Uzbekistan ($207k), and Turkey ($157k).

The fastest growing import markets in Kaolin and other kaolinic clays for Iran between 2021 and 2022 were China ($969k), Turkey ($123k), and Czechia ($79.5k).
